前端

vue3实现图片瀑布流展示

在现代Web开发中,瀑布流布局已逐渐成为一种流行的展示方式,特别是在图片展示方面。Vue 3提供了很好的组件化支持,使得我们能够方便地实现一个图片瀑布流展示组件。本文将详细讲解如何使用Vue 3来实现一个简单的图片瀑布流。环境准备首先,确保你的开发环境中已经安装了Vue 3。如果还没有,可以通过

WebAssembly 为什么能提升性能,怎么使用它 ?

WebAssembly(简称Wasm)是一种新兴的二进制指令格式,它能够在现代Web浏览器中高效地执行。WebAssembly的设计目标是提供一种与高层语言(如C、C++、Rust等)编译后的代码相当的性能,同时保持与JavaScript的互操作性。这使得开发者可以根据需求选择不同的编程语言和工具链

前端环境搭建一览记录

前端环境搭建一览记录在进行前端开发之前,搭建一个良好的开发环境是十分必要的。良好的开发环境不仅能够提高开发效率,还能提高代码的可维护性和可重用性。本文将介绍如何搭建一个前端开发环境,涵盖常用的工具和库,并给出相应的代码示例。1. 安装 Node.js 和 npmNode.js 是一个基于 Ch

前端大模型入门:使用Transformers.js实现纯网页版RAG(一)

前端大模型入门:使用Transformers.js实现纯网页版RAG(检索增强生成)(一)在当今的人工智能领域,检索增强生成(Retrieval-Augmented Generation,RAG)模型因其在信息检索和文本生成方面的强大能力受到了广泛关注。RAG模型结合了传统信息检索技术与现代的生成

web基础之CSS

CSS基础入门CSS(层叠样式表)是用于描述 HTML 文档的显示样式的语言。CSS 可以控制网页的布局、颜色、字体、间距等视觉效果,是现代网页设计中不可或缺的一部分。在这篇文章中,我们将介绍一些 CSS 的基础知识以及常用的语法和技巧,并通过代码示例来帮助大家理解。1. CSS的基本语法CS

【前端】vue数组去重的3种方法

在前端开发中,数组去重是一个常见的需求,特别是在处理大量数据时。Vue作为一种流行的前端框架,经常会与数组进行交互,因此了解如何去重数组是非常重要的。本文将介绍三种在Vue中进行数组去重的方法,并给出相应的代码示例。方法一:使用ES6的Set对象ES6引入的Set对象是一个非常方便的去重工具。S

前端用a标签实现静态资源文件(excel/word/pdf)下载

前端开发中,下载静态资源文件(如 Excel、Word、PDF 等)是一个常见需求。使用 HTML 的 <a> 标签,我们可以很方便地实现这些文件的下载功能。接下来,我们将介绍如何通过简单的技术手段,实现静态资源文件的下载。一、基本原理在 HTML 中,<a> 标签的 h

前端第三方组件库国内官网地址

前端第三方组件库在国内官网的作用与应用随着前端开发的迅猛发展,第三方组件库已经成为了现代前端开发中不可或缺的一部分。这些组件库不仅提高了开发效率,还提升了用户体验。在国内,众多优秀的前端组件库提供了丰富的功能,方便开发者快速构建高质量的用户界面。什么是前端组件库?组件库是一组可重用的 UI 组

VUE3开箱即用的音频播放组件(基于原生audio)

Vue 3 开箱即用的音频播放组件在现代Web开发中,音频播放是一个常见的需求,无论是在音乐播放器、播客应用还是教育平台中,音频的展示和控制都是至关重要的。对于Vue 3开发者来说,创建一个基于原生audio元素的音频播放组件不仅能提升用户体验,还能增强代码的可重用性。本文将指导你如何创建一个简单

【热门前端【vue框架】】——vue框架和node.js的下载和安装保姆式教程

Vue框架和Node.js的下载与安装保姆式教程在现代前端开发中,Vue.js作为一种流行的JavaScript框架,越来越受到开发者的青睐。而Node.js则为我们提供了一个快速、可扩展的服务器端开发环境。本文将详细介绍如何在本地环境中下载和安装Vue框架及Node.js,帮助你快速入门。一、